Q: Can I use a stepper motor with a gearbox?

A: Yes, stepper motors can be combined with gearboxes to increase torque, reduce speed, or improve precision for specific applications.

 

Q: What are the limitations of stepper motors?

A: Limitations include lack of position feedback, low speed and acceleration capabilities, resonance and vibration, torque drop-off at high speeds, and power consumption.

 

Q: What is microstepping and how does it improve motor performance?

A: Microstepping divides a full step into smaller increments, providing smoother motion, higher resolution, and reduced vibrations.
